MEANING
Internal marketing as the process of attracting,
developing ,motivating and retaining qualified
employees through job-products that satisfy
their needs
7/29/2019 INTRNL MKG
3/20
DEFINITION
According to Berry, internal marketing is the
process of viewing employees as internal
customers, viewing jobs as internal products
that satisfy the needs and wants of those
internal customer while addressing the
objectives of organization.

Customer attraction and
retention
Internal marketing motivates employees to
provide the best service to every customer and
earns their commitment to strive for excellence
in rendering services.

Employee retention and
motivation Internal marketing seeks to design jobs that
provide satisfaction and enrichment to
employees, create the right work environment
and offer a reward system that motivates them
to perform better.

Corporate image
Internal marketing ensures that all the
employees understand the mission, vision and
objectives of the organization.
Employee work with enhanced commitment
when they feel valued and respected by the
organization.
The satisfied employees together with a
customer create a good corporate image of the
organization.

Recruitment and selection
Organizations need to attract qualified and
talented individuals so that they can offer
quality services to customers.
Recruitment process should emphasize on
candidates attitude , interpersonal and
communication skill.

Empowerment
Employee empowerment is another
prerequisite for the success of internal
marketing.
Service organization should give freedom to
the employees to take important decision.
This helps to render better services to customer
and also enhances their own self esteem.

Knowledge sharing
Knowledge management is a process of
creating , disseminating and utilizing
knowledge for organizational development.
Knowledge management helps to ..
impart knowledge to employees
encourage them to share the knowledge with each
other.
introduce new products and services faster.
